Informed Families/The Florida Family Partnership hosted its 34th Annual Dinner at Joe’s. The event, chaired by Donna Abood and Michael Fay of Avison Young, raised $250,000 to support Informed Families’ statewide prevention campaigns designed to help kids grow up safe, healthy and drug free.
